Home
last modified time | relevance | path

Searched refs:Int64Ty (Results 1 – 25 of 41) sorted by relevance

12

/openbsd-src/gnu/llvm/llvm/lib/Transforms/Utils/
H A DAMDGPUEmitPrintf.cpp26 auto Int64Ty = Builder.getInt64Ty(); in fitArgInto64Bits() local
32 return Builder.CreateZExt(Arg, Int64Ty); in fitArgInto64Bits()
39 return Builder.CreateBitCast(Arg, Int64Ty); in fitArgInto64Bits()
43 return Builder.CreatePtrToInt(Arg, Int64Ty); in fitArgInto64Bits()
50 auto Int64Ty = Builder.getInt64Ty(); in callPrintfBegin() local
52 auto Fn = M->getOrInsertFunction("__ockl_printf_begin", Int64Ty, Int64Ty); in callPrintfBegin()
60 auto Int64Ty = Builder.getInt64Ty(); in callAppendArgs() local
63 auto Fn = M->getOrInsertFunction("__ockl_printf_append_args", Int64Ty, in callAppendArgs()
64 Int64Ty, Int32Ty, Int64Ty, Int64Ty, Int64Ty, in callAppendArgs()
65 Int64Ty, Int64Ty, Int64Ty, Int64Ty, Int32Ty); in callAppendArgs()
[all …]
H A DIntegerDivision.cpp526 Type *Int64Ty = Builder.getInt64Ty(); in expandRemainderUpTo64Bits() local
529 ExtDividend = Builder.CreateSExt(Rem->getOperand(0), Int64Ty); in expandRemainderUpTo64Bits()
530 ExtDivisor = Builder.CreateSExt(Rem->getOperand(1), Int64Ty); in expandRemainderUpTo64Bits()
533 ExtDividend = Builder.CreateZExt(Rem->getOperand(0), Int64Ty); in expandRemainderUpTo64Bits()
534 ExtDivisor = Builder.CreateZExt(Rem->getOperand(1), Int64Ty); in expandRemainderUpTo64Bits()
621 Type *Int64Ty = Builder.getInt64Ty(); in expandDivisionUpTo64Bits() local
624 ExtDividend = Builder.CreateSExt(Div->getOperand(0), Int64Ty); in expandDivisionUpTo64Bits()
625 ExtDivisor = Builder.CreateSExt(Div->getOperand(1), Int64Ty); in expandDivisionUpTo64Bits()
628 ExtDividend = Builder.CreateZExt(Div->getOperand(0), Int64Ty); in expandDivisionUpTo64Bits()
629 ExtDivisor = Builder.CreateZExt(Div->getOperand(1), Int64Ty); in expandDivisionUpTo64Bits()
/openbsd-src/gnu/llvm/llvm/tools/llvm-c-test/
H A Ddebuginfo.c68 LLVMMetadataRef Int64Ty = in llvm_test_dibuilder() local
71 LLVMDIBuilderCreateTypedef(DIB, Int64Ty, "int64_t", 7, File, 42, File, 0); in llvm_test_dibuilder()
82 LLVMMetadataRef StructDbgElts[] = {Int64Ty, Int64Ty, Int64Ty}; in llvm_test_dibuilder()
109 Int64Ty, Subscripts, 1); in llvm_test_dibuilder()
112 LLVMMetadataRef ParamTypes[] = {Int64Ty, Int64Ty, VectorTy}; in llvm_test_dibuilder()
136 42, Int64Ty, true, 0); in llvm_test_dibuilder()
142 42, Int64Ty, true, 0); in llvm_test_dibuilder()
164 43, Int64Ty, true, 0, 0); in llvm_test_dibuilder()
189 EnumeratorsTest, 3, Int64Ty); in llvm_test_dibuilder()
/openbsd-src/gnu/llvm/llvm/lib/IR/
H A DMDBuilder.cpp62 Type *Int64Ty = Type::getInt64Ty(Context); in createFunctionEntryCount() local
68 Ops.push_back(createConstant(ConstantInt::get(Int64Ty, Count))); in createFunctionEntryCount()
73 Ops.push_back(createConstant(ConstantInt::get(Int64Ty, ID))); in createFunctionEntryCount()
340 auto *Int64Ty = Type::getInt64Ty(Context); in createPseudoProbeDesc() local
342 Ops[0] = createConstant(ConstantInt::get(Int64Ty, GUID)); in createPseudoProbeDesc()
343 Ops[1] = createConstant(ConstantInt::get(Int64Ty, Hash)); in createPseudoProbeDesc()
350 auto *Int64Ty = Type::getInt64Ty(Context); in createLLVMStats() local
355 createConstant(ConstantInt::get(Int64Ty, LLVMStats[I].second)); in createLLVMStats()
H A DProfileSummary.cpp28 Type *Int64Ty = Type::getInt64Ty(Context); in getKeyValMD() local
30 ConstantAsMetadata::get(ConstantInt::get(Int64Ty, Val))}; in getKeyValMD()
58 Type *Int64Ty = Type::getInt64Ty(Context); in getDetailedSummaryMD() local
62 ConstantAsMetadata::get(ConstantInt::get(Int64Ty, Entry.MinCount)), in getDetailedSummaryMD()
H A DLLVMContextImpl.cpp49 Int16Ty(C, 16), Int32Ty(C, 32), Int64Ty(C, 64), Int128Ty(C, 128) { in LLVMContextImpl()
H A DType.cpp242 IntegerType *Type::getInt64Ty(LLVMContext &C) { return &C.pImpl->Int64Ty; } in getInt64Ty()
/openbsd-src/gnu/llvm/llvm/lib/Transforms/Instrumentation/
H A DSanitizerCoverage.cpp270 Type *Int128PtrTy, *IntptrTy, *IntptrPtrTy, *Int64Ty, *Int64PtrTy, *Int32Ty, member in __anon9268006d0111::ModuleSanitizerCoverage
409 Int64Ty = IRB.getInt64Ty(); in instrumentModule()
435 M.getOrInsertFunction(SanCovTraceCmp8, VoidTy, Int64Ty, Int64Ty); in instrumentModule()
444 M.getOrInsertFunction(SanCovTraceConstCmp8, VoidTy, Int64Ty, Int64Ty); in instrumentModule()
475 M.getOrInsertFunction(SanCovTraceDiv8, VoidTy, Int64Ty); in instrumentModule()
479 M.getOrInsertFunction(SanCovTraceSwitchName, VoidTy, Int64Ty, Int64PtrTy); in instrumentModule()
833 Int64Ty->getScalarSizeInBits()) in InjectTraceForSwitch()
835 Initializers.push_back(ConstantInt::get(Int64Ty, SI->getNumCases())); in InjectTraceForSwitch()
837 ConstantInt::get(Int64Ty, Cond->getType()->getScalarSizeInBits())); in InjectTraceForSwitch()
839 Int64Ty->getScalarSizeInBits()) in InjectTraceForSwitch()
[all …]
H A DHWAddressSanitizer.cpp379 Type *Int64Ty = Type::getInt64Ty(M.getContext()); member in __anon159c36660111::HWAddressSanitizer
523 ConstantExpr::getSub(ConstantExpr::getPtrToInt(Ptr, Int64Ty), in createHwasanCtorComdat()
524 ConstantExpr::getPtrToInt(Note, Int64Ty)), in createHwasanCtorComdat()
658 "__hwasan_add_frame_record", IRB.getVoidTy(), Int64Ty); in initializeCallbacks()
1337 II->setArgOperand(0, ConstantInt::get(Int64Ty, AlignedSize)); in instrumentStack()
1552 ConstantExpr::getPtrToInt(NewGV, Int64Ty), in instrumentGlobal()
1553 ConstantExpr::getPtrToInt(Descriptor, Int64Ty)), in instrumentGlobal()
1554 ConstantInt::get(Int64Ty, DescriptorPos)), in instrumentGlobal()
1568 ConstantExpr::getPtrToInt(NewGV, Int64Ty), in instrumentGlobal()
1569 ConstantInt::get(Int64Ty, uint64_t(Tag) << PointerTagShift)), in instrumentGlobal()
[all …]
H A DInstrProfiling.cpp678 Type *Int64Ty = Type::getInt64Ty(M->getContext()); in getCounterAddress() local
689 *M, Int64Ty, false, GlobalValue::LinkOnceODRLinkage, in getCounterAddress()
690 Constant::getNullValue(Int64Ty), getInstrProfCounterBiasVarName()); in getCounterAddress()
699 BiasLI = EntryBuilder.CreateLoad(Int64Ty, Bias); in getCounterAddress()
701 auto *Add = Builder.CreateAdd(Builder.CreatePtrToInt(Addr, Int64Ty), BiasLI); in getCounterAddress()
1164 auto *Int64Ty = Type::getInt64Ty(M->getContext()); in emitRegistration() local
1186 Type *ParamTypes[] = {VoidPtrTy, Int64Ty}; in emitRegistration()
H A DPGOInstrumentation.cpp1744 Type *Int64Ty = Builder.getInt64Ty(); in instrumentOneSelectInst() local
1746 auto *Step = Builder.CreateZExt(SI.getCondition(), Int64Ty); in instrumentOneSelectInst()
/openbsd-src/gnu/llvm/llvm/lib/Target/AMDGPU/
H A DAMDGPUHSAMetadataStreamer.cpp386 auto Int64Ty = Type::getInt64Ty(Func.getContext()); in emitHiddenKernelArgs() local
389 emitKernelArg(DL, Int64Ty, Align(8), ValueKind::HiddenGlobalOffsetX); in emitHiddenKernelArgs()
391 emitKernelArg(DL, Int64Ty, Align(8), ValueKind::HiddenGlobalOffsetY); in emitHiddenKernelArgs()
393 emitKernelArg(DL, Int64Ty, Align(8), ValueKind::HiddenGlobalOffsetZ); in emitHiddenKernelArgs()
814 auto Int64Ty = Type::getInt64Ty(Func.getContext()); in emitHiddenKernelArgs() local
819 emitKernelArg(DL, Int64Ty, Align(8), "hidden_global_offset_x", Offset, in emitHiddenKernelArgs()
822 emitKernelArg(DL, Int64Ty, Align(8), "hidden_global_offset_y", Offset, in emitHiddenKernelArgs()
825 emitKernelArg(DL, Int64Ty, Align(8), "hidden_global_offset_z", Offset, in emitHiddenKernelArgs()
1017 auto Int64Ty = Type::getInt64Ty(Func.getContext()); in emitHiddenKernelArgs() local
1039 emitKernelArg(DL, Int64Ty, Align(8), "hidden_global_offset_x", Offset, Args); in emitHiddenKernelArgs()
[all …]
/openbsd-src/gnu/llvm/llvm/lib/Transforms/Scalar/
H A DAlignmentFromAssumptions.cpp211 Type *Int64Ty = Type::getInt64Ty(I->getContext()); in extractAlignmentInfo() local
220 AlignSCEV = SE->getTruncateOrZeroExtend(AlignSCEV, Int64Ty); in extractAlignmentInfo()
228 OffSCEV = SE->getZero(Int64Ty); in extractAlignmentInfo()
229 OffSCEV = SE->getTruncateOrZeroExtend(OffSCEV, Int64Ty); in extractAlignmentInfo()
/openbsd-src/gnu/llvm/clang/lib/CodeGen/
H A DCodeGenTypeCache.h37 llvm::IntegerType *Int8Ty, *Int16Ty, *Int32Ty, *Int64Ty; member
H A DCGOpenMPRuntime.cpp1512 llvm::Type *ITy = IVSize == 32 ? CGM.Int32Ty : CGM.Int64Ty; in createForStaticInitFunction()
1538 llvm::Type *ITy = IVSize == 32 ? CGM.Int32Ty : CGM.Int64Ty; in createDispatchInitFunction()
1577 llvm::Type *ITy = IVSize == 32 ? CGM.Int32Ty : CGM.Int64Ty; in createDispatchNextFunction()
3952 CGF.Int64Ty, /*isSigned=*/true); in emitTaskInit()
4892 ? CGF.Builder.CreateIntCast(Data.Schedule.getPointer(), CGF.Int64Ty, in emitTaskLoopCall()
4894 : llvm::ConstantInt::get(CGF.Int64Ty, /*V=*/0), in emitTaskLoopCall()
7622 Size, CGF.Int64Ty, /*isSigned=*/true)); in generateInfoForComponentList()
7636 CGF.Builder.CreateIntCast(Size, CGF.Int64Ty, /*isSigned=*/true)); in generateInfoForComponentList()
7650 CGF.Builder.CreateIntCast(Size, CGF.Int64Ty, /*isSigned=*/true)); in generateInfoForComponentList()
7755 MapValuesArrayTy CurOffsets = {llvm::ConstantInt::get(CGF.CGM.Int64Ty, 0)}; in generateInfoForComponentList()
[all …]
H A DCGBuiltin.cpp1048 RetType = CGF.Int64Ty; in emitPPCLoadReserveIntrinsic()
1857 ArgVal = llvm::Constant::getIntegerValue(Int64Ty, llvm::APInt(64, Val)); in emitBuiltinOSLogFormat()
3783 return RValue::get(Builder.CreateSExt(Result, Int64Ty, "extend.sext")); in EmitBuiltinExpr()
3785 return RValue::get(Builder.CreateZExt(Result, Int64Ty, "extend.zext")); in EmitBuiltinExpr()
5531 return llvm::FixedVectorType::get(CGF->Int64Ty, V1Ty ? 1 : (1 << IsQuad)); in GetNeonType()
7313 Ops[3] = Builder.CreateZExt(Ops[3], Int64Ty); in EmitCommonNeonBuiltinExpr()
7399 Ops[2] = Builder.CreateZExt(Ops[2], Int64Ty); in EmitCommonNeonBuiltinExpr()
7819 Value *C1 = llvm::ConstantInt::get(Int64Ty, 32); in EmitARMBuiltinExpr()
7851 Rt = Builder.CreateZExt(Rt, Int64Ty); in EmitARMBuiltinExpr()
7852 Rt1 = Builder.CreateZExt(Rt1, Int64Ty); in EmitARMBuiltinExpr()
[all …]
H A DCGExprScalar.cpp2127 llvm::Value *Zero = llvm::Constant::getNullValue(CGF.CGM.Int64Ty); in VisitCastExpr()
2152 llvm::Value *Zero = llvm::Constant::getNullValue(CGF.CGM.Int64Ty); in VisitCastExpr()
3575 llvm::Type *argTypes[] = { CGF.Int64Ty, CGF.Int64Ty, Int8Ty, Int8Ty }; in EmitOverflowCheckedBinOp()
3577 llvm::FunctionType::get(CGF.Int64Ty, argTypes, true); in EmitOverflowCheckedBinOp()
3583 llvm::Value *lhs = Builder.CreateSExt(Ops.LHS, CGF.Int64Ty); in EmitOverflowCheckedBinOp()
3584 llvm::Value *rhs = Builder.CreateSExt(Ops.RHS, CGF.Int64Ty); in EmitOverflowCheckedBinOp()
4838 llvm::Value *StepV = Builder.CreateZExtOrBitCast(CondV, CGF.Int64Ty); in VisitAbstractConditionalOperator()
H A DCGObjCGNU.cpp165 llvm::IntegerType *Int64Ty; member in __anon2d629be70111::CGObjCGNU
1002 llvm::ConstantInt::get(Int64Ty, str), IdTy); in GenerateConstantString()
1550 InitStructBuilder.addInt(Int64Ty, 0); in ModuleInitFunction()
2184 Int64Ty = llvm::Type::getInt64Ty(VMContext); in CGObjCGNU()
2187 CGM.getDataLayout().getPointerSizeInBits() == 32 ? Int32Ty : Int64Ty; in CGObjCGNU()
H A DCGStmt.cpp2248 CGF.Int64Ty, Str->getBeginLoc().getRawEncoding()))); in getAsmSrcLocInfo()
2263 llvm::ConstantInt::get(CGF.Int64Ty, LineLoc.getRawEncoding()))); in getAsmSrcLocInfo()
2307 llvm::ConstantInt::get(CGF.Int64Ty, S.getAsmLoc().getRawEncoding()); in UpdateAsmCallInst()
H A DCGDeclCXX.cpp171 llvm::Value *Args[2] = { llvm::ConstantInt::getSigned(Int64Ty, Width), in EmitInvariantStart()
H A DCGExpr.cpp832 llvm::Value *Low = llvm::ConstantInt::get(Int64Ty, TypeHash); in EmitTypeCheck()
837 llvm::Value *High = Builder.CreateZExt(VPtrVal, Int64Ty); in EmitTypeCheck()
3400 llvm::FunctionType::get(VoidTy, {Int64Ty, Int8PtrTy, Int8PtrTy}, in EmitCfiSlowPathCheck()
3407 llvm::FunctionType::get(VoidTy, {Int64Ty, Int8PtrTy}, false)); in EmitCfiSlowPathCheck()
3424 llvm::FunctionType::get(VoidTy, {Int64Ty, Int8PtrTy, Int8PtrTy}, false), in EmitCfiCheckStub()
/openbsd-src/gnu/llvm/llvm/lib/ExecutionEngine/Orc/
H A DLLJIT.cpp223 auto *Int64Ty = Type::getInt64Ty(*Ctx); in setupJITDylib() local
225 *M, Int64Ty, true, GlobalValue::ExternalLinkage, in setupJITDylib()
226 ConstantInt::get(Int64Ty, reinterpret_cast<uintptr_t>(&JD)), in setupJITDylib()
230 ConstantInt::get(Int64Ty, pointerToJITTargetAddress(&JD))); in setupJITDylib()
/openbsd-src/gnu/llvm/llvm/lib/Transforms/IPO/
H A DLowerTypeTests.cpp415 IntegerType *Int64Ty = Type::getInt64Ty(M.getContext()); member in __anon47d01f1a0111::LowerTypeTestsModule
961 ConstantInt::get(isa<IntegerType>(Ty) ? Ty : Int64Ty, Const); in importTypeId()
1006 TTRes.SizeM1BitWidth <= 5 ? Int32Ty : Int64Ty); in importTypeId()
1130 (BSI.BitSize <= 32) ? Int32Ty : Int64Ty, InlineBits); in lowerTypeTestCalls()
1629 ConstantInt::get(Int64Ty, IndirectIndex)))); in buildBitSetsFromFunctionsWASM()
H A DWholeProgramDevirt.cpp553 IntegerType *Int64Ty; member
591 Int64Ty(Type::getInt64Ty(M.getContext())), in DevirtModule()
1610 ConstantInt::get(Int64Ty, M->Offset)); in getMemberAddr()
/openbsd-src/gnu/llvm/llvm/lib/Target/Hexagon/
H A DHexagonVectorCombine.cpp1959 Type *Int64Ty = Type::getInt64Ty(F.getContext()); in vralignb() local
1960 Value *Lo64 = Builder.CreateBitCast(Lo, Int64Ty); in vralignb()
1961 Value *Hi64 = Builder.CreateBitCast(Hi, Int64Ty); in vralignb()

12